Drain and rinse the canned chickpeas thoroughly under cold running water.
In a food processor, add the drained chickpeas, plain non-fat Greek yogurt, lemon juice, olive oil, tahini, minced garlic, ground cumin, salt, and cold water.
Blend the ingredients together on high speed until smooth and creamy, scraping down the sides as needed. If the hummus is too thick, add 1-2 additional tablespoons of cold water to achieve your desired consistency.
Taste and adjust the seasoning if necessary, adding more salt or lemon juice to enhance the flavor.
Transfer the hummus to a serving bowl and use the back of a spoon to create a slight swirl on top.
Sprinkle ground paprika over the hummus and garnish with fresh chopped parsley (optional). For an extra touch, drizzle 1 teaspoon of olive oil on top before serving.
Serve with pita bread, vegetable sticks, or as a spread for wraps and sandwiches. Store any leftovers in the refrigerator in an airtight container for up to 5 days.
